One of those big financial institutions is in Red Rock, Oklahoma.

American Web debt was had with the Otoe-Missouria Tribe, as well as their financial practices were right behind a casino wherein seemingly vast amounts in transaction need transmitted over the years.

The hard earned cash is from funds strapped people like Sonya Viers.

“It has brought a huge cost back at my lives,” she explained.

Viers is definitely just one widow increasing three youngsters.

She added this lady product with United states Web financing on line.

“They stated they can funding me personally $800,” Viers mentioned. “They transferred me the records, but sent them the banking account amounts as well as place it throughout my bank-account.”

Viers mentioned she generated near $2,000 in repayments but recognized none of them comprise moving towards this model $800 main.

“Nothing. Not one dollar,” Viers mentioned. “So, I named, and she mentioned ‘No, if youll browse the terms and conditions, you spend across $240 for just about any of these being your important.”

Ruben Tornini try Deputy manager for that Oklahoma Department of credit, the institution that regulates creditors.

This individual claimed theres nothing he can do in order to let groups like Viers, due to the fact county possess zero territory over tribal credit.

“They conceal behind this sovereignty that will be presented to them through government,” Tornini explained. “when we consult about a consumer issue, there to begin with answer try we no district, which commercially try proper.”

Meaning tribes may charge their customers really high rates to get off along with it.

Heres finished .: native tribes merely acquire modest part of the profits and, according to some states, sometimes as few as 1 percent.

Tornini stated, more often than not, these people spouse with a non-tribal loan company that can take advantage of tribe to gather prosperous and obtain around status laws and regulations.

“Its an intricate matter,” they mentioned. “The authorities needs to step-in.”

Today, 18 states as well as the area of Columbia bring fast regulation pertaining to payday loan but no restrictions concerning tribal payment lending products.

Nevertheless, those types of claims, Ct, fined the Otoe Missouria group thousands of cash for asking consumers within state excessive rates.

Various other tribal leader posses actually emerged resistant to the group as well as online payday lending procedures.

Viers is forcing for the same proactive approach we at household.

United states internet money sooner or later forgave this lady important but merely after she recorded a grievance employing the Tulsa bbb.

Tulsa Better Business Bureau leader and CEO, Amie Mitchell, stated American internet finance possess a B score because theyve responded to and settled her practically 400 visitors grievances.

“Those are techniques of misrepresentation on the phone, poor client care, maybe not evidently expressing to the market what theyre getting involved in or perhaps the proportion rates they could be spending,” Mitchell believed. “Weve transferred these people correspondence mentioning you really have a pattern of grievances, be sure to let us know how you will certainly fix this, and they have perhaps not tackled that.”
